> Hi Dane, I use Soundforge, Adobe Audition 1.5 and Sornar eight with 
> caketalking.  I use Sornar because I can move between the tracks using 
> caketalking and hear the click as I pass each one.
> 
> Adobe Audition does have multi tracking but it is not very accessible for a 
> screenreader user.  You can use the mouse routing keys in a screenreader to 
> reach the various tracks.  However, it is not that easy and one must not 
> loose concentration about there they are currently working.  I like Adobe 
> Audition's sound efects.
> 
> I like soundforge for the easy cuing feature and much more.
> 
> I( have been using some version of these programs fro around 13 years at a 
> school and in my home.  So in short, Adobe has some good features but most 
> not that accessible.
